Output 89eac4e6f64bf53812c386656e3b3203e0b32927f0292cacdb1f34541bd0fcc1:3

value
26492906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da58e659008dac45aaeed0698d5103566e1dfa6e OP_EQUAL
address
3MbXjEEAj4FBsvKgzz8XGAsNjnPmazqdFk
transaction
89eac4e6f64bf53812c386656e3b3203e0b32927f0292cacdb1f34541bd0fcc1
spent
true